Epic to Demo Unreal Engine 4 at GDC 2012

Now this is exciting news, Epic Games has announced in their GDC 2012 press release that they will be showcasing Unreal Engine 4 behind closed doors at GDC 2012. Last year at GDC 2011 we saw the Samaritan demo which was jaw dropping graphics wise but did not showcase much physics, at least destruction wise. Hopefully with Unreal Engine 4 we start to see some awesome physics or PhysX effects implemented on a larger scale. Staye tuned for more news on this and hopefully some nice preview videos like we saw last year with the Samaritan tech demo. The Game Developers Conference 2012 is this week from March 5-9th at the Moscone Center in San Fransisco.

From Epic Games Readies for Action at Game Developers Conference 2012:

Epic will also unveil a preview of its next-generation game technology, Unreal Engine 4, to select licensees, partners and prospective customers during the exhibition. Space is very limited, and appointments and non-disclosure agreements are required to see the Unreal Engine 4 presentation.

NVIDIA 295.73 WHQL Drivers Released with New PhysX System Software

NVIDIA has released new GeForce 295.73 WHQL Drivers which include PhysX 9.12.0209 System Software for improved compatibility and performance in Alice: Madness Returns and Batman: Arkham City. NVIDIA has posted an in-depth article about the improvements you can see in various games on the official Geforce website. There was also a PhysX System Software 9.12.0213 software release a few days before these drivers came out with more detailed info about the changes. You can download the new drivers here.

From the NVIDIA PhysX System Software 9.12.0213 download page:

 

  • Includes the latest PhysX runtime builds to support all released PhysX content.
  • Changes & fixed issues in this release
    • Updated SDKs for Batman Arkham City, Alice 2 and other 2.8.4 applications.
    • Fixed a bug that caused Alice 2 to crash.
  • Supports NVIDIA PhysX acceleration on all GeForce 8-series, 9-series, 100-series, 200-series, 300-series, 400-series, 500-series, and 600-series GPUs with a minimum of 256MB dedicated graphics memory.
    Note: Some applications may have higher minimum requirements.
  • Experience GPU PhysX acceleration in many games and demos, some of which are highlighted in PowerPack downloads here.
  • Supports NVIDIA PhysX acceleration on GeForce for SDK versions 2.7.1, 2.7.3, 2.7.4, 2.7.5, 2.7.6, 2.8.0, 2.8.1 and 2.8.3 (requires graphics driver v196.21 or later).
  • Supports control of your GPU PhysX configuration from the NVIDIA display driver control panel. (Requires graphics driver v196.21 or later).
  • AGEIA PhysX processors users should use and install older PhysX system software such as version 8.09.04. Note – AGEIA PPU acceleration support for 2.8.1 SDK or earlier, and Windows Vista and Windows XP only.

Intel Ivy Bridge Havok Physics Destruction and Cloth Demos

This is old now but I never got around to posting about it back during CES 2012. During the CES 2012 Intel press conference, they showed a lot of information about the upcoming Ivy Bridge Ultrabook processor including a DX11 graphics demo showing off different games that the DX11 capable Ivy Bridge processor will be capable of. They also showed several Havok Physics demos running on Ivy bridge. Intel showed the Havok Cloth Demo and the destructible bridge demo at new angles we have not seen before. The destructible bridge demo shown in the demo is very cool, it shows the presenter destroying the bridge as the train crosses and having it break into countless physics objects that get simulated in real-time. The presenter than points out how after the bridge is destroyed the CPU is still working to process each individual piece, not something that happens with the scripted destruction nonsense we see in many games today. New Apex PhysX Art Gallery Destruction Video

The NvidiaApexDeveloper YouTube page has uploaded a new video from the Art Gallery demo showing off some awesome Apex physics and destruction. Check it out below. For more footage of this demo in action check out the original Art Gallery Destruction Demo in UE3 using APEX Destruction with GRB’s video. Hopefully this demo becomes available for download soon, maybe with the release of Kepler? I still don’t know why NVIDIA does not release these cools demos for people to play with.

From the official NVIDIA Apex Destruction page:

Everything in the Art Gallery demo is destructible, the drywalls, beams, ceilings even the wooden floors. The demo is using GPU rigid bodies (GRBs) to ensure that up to 10,000 rigid bodies can be simulated at the same time, which enables a massive degree of destruction unseen before in a game. This demo was was the work of one artist and was done in less than two weeks. It provides a excellent example of how APEX authoring tools allows artists to quickly generate destructible worlds.
